    According to the book Bill and Dave (Hewlett and Packard) in 1983 Canon wanted to find a partner company to sell the first Canon Laser Printer, the LBP-CX, a few companies turned them down until HP made a deal with them. When Canon gave HP the next model for testing (Lasejet II) HP changed Canon's original engine to the all in one cartridge, which HP invented, the rest is history.
